Services
On the Road Training & Socialization
Your dog joins us on a trip out of town for a few days at a dog show. This immersive experience blends travel, new environments, and exposure to the bustle of a show setting; helping your dog build confidence, adaptability, and solid manners in real-world situations. It’s a powerful add-on to a Mutts&Manners Board & Train or a standalone growth opportunity.
Dog Show Handling
We showcase your dog in the ring with professional handling that brings out their best. From grooming and presentation to smooth movement, we ensure your dog shines with confidence and polish under the spotlight.
Service Dog Evaluation
Before service training begins, we assess your dog’s temperament, focus, and resilience. Our evaluations determine whether your dog has the right qualities for the demands of service work, giving you clear direction on the next steps.
Public Access Training
Dogs preparing for service work need composure in every setting. We train and proof essential skills in real-world environments like restaurants, stores, and public transit so your dog can remain steady, reliable, and ready to work anywhere.
Meet the Trainer
Kristyna Gardner
Kristyna lives with her husband Austin and their 5 dogs in Aiken SC. She has always had a love for dogs, and after she completed her degree in psych, they started their training business, Mutts and Manners. As their pack grew, and their business blossomed, Kristyna started to show their German Shorthaired Pointer, Rip and their Great Dane, Fizz. Being on the road, Kristyna noticed gaps in some of their training dogs educations, and created her "on the road socialization program", teaching their training dogs adaptability and solid manners in the real world. She noticed it began building confidence for her training pups so they can be successful in their family's lives and future goals.
Kismet K9 Solutions goals align with Mutts and Manners, and when she is at home in Aiken SC, they both aim to create a better bond between dog and owner through solid and reliable communication.
